Precepts for the Mind of Christ

.... Each time Jesus spoke on a topic, we could learn of that topic; but the deeper lessons of His subjectivity could also be gleaned through the very same words. The subjectivity of God was revealed through Christ, and grasping this perspective will provide us with living insights for knowing Him better, that we may become more like Him:

.... ". . . put on the new man who is renewed in knowledge according to the image of Him who created him. . . be renewed in the spirit of your mind . . ."

(Colossians 3:10; Ephesians 4:23-24)

.... A careful study of Scripture shows three precepts that will help us understand the subjectivity of Christ more clearly. The first of our precepts, true representation, shows Jesus’ heart and mind through more tangible equivalencies. The second, eternal perspective, offers a basis for interpreting His intentions. These will combine with our third precept, Divine motivation, to translate His perspective into action in accordance with the attitudes of His heart. Taken together, they offer a highly capable framework for understanding His terms of thought.
